NLMK to revamp dust collection system

NLMK Group, Russian manufacturer of steel and high-value-added rolled steel products, plans to construct a modern modular dust collection system at its Lipetsk production site to treat off-gases from Blast Furnace #4.
 
With a capacity of 600,000m3/h, the new system is expected to bring down residual dust content by 30 times, to 5mg/m3. This will reduce the annual dust emissions by 504t to reach the level of best available technologies. Investment into the construction of the new dust collection system will total approximately EUR 5.25M, with launch planned for the end of 2015.
 

This project is part of NLMK’s Environmental Programme 2020, aimed at further minimising the Company’s environmental footprint. Total investment into NLMK Group’s environmental measures will amount to EUR 0.22B. Sergey Filatov, NLMK Managing Director, said: “NLMK’s large-scale technical upgrade programme with the implementation of innovative environmental technologies has allowed us to achieve environmental results that are unique for Russian integrated steelmakers, while at the same time doubling production volumes. The new environmental project is another step towards our goals that are set out in our recently launched Environmental Programme 2020. We strive to achieve the best global standards in terms of production efficiency, including environmental standards.”
